How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Piney Woods?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Piney Woods Studio Apartments | $1,156 | $768 | $2,400 |
Piney Woods 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,322 | $675 | $3,500 |
Piney Woods 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,364 | $750 | $2,835 |
Piney Woods 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,660 | $800 | $2,591 |
Piney Woods 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,125 | $1,835 | $2,415 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Piney Woods
How much are Studio apartments in Piney Woods?
There are currently 5 Studio Apartments in Piney Woods with rent ranges from $768 to $2,400 with an average price of $1,156.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Piney Woods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Piney Woods ranges from $675 to $3,500 with an average monthly rent of $1,322.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Piney Woods c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Piney Woods range from $750 to $2,835.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,364.
How expensive are Piney Woods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 19 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Piney Woods on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$800 to $2,591 - averaging $1,660 for the location.
